Matthew 16, Upon this rock (Additional studies: Matthew Index)
Notice that in the B pair, Peter first tells Yeshua who He is, and then Yeshua tells Peter who he is. This knowledge of who Yeshua is, coupled with the knowledge of who we are in Him, I believe, is the rock upon which Yeshua builds His church, that the gates of hell cannot prevail against. Identity. As to Yeshua’s identity, He is the Anointed One (mashiyach, Messiah) whom the Law and the Prophets declare. He is the One who has authority over heaven and earth, who has delivered us from all the power of the evil one, and who has given His church like authority (Luk 10:19, Mat 28:18). As to our identity, we are who the Father declares us to be, and not who the enemy derisively declares us to be, or who our own hearts condemn us to be. It is the Father who is the truth-teller. When we become grounded in who Yeshua is, and who we are in Him, then we become an unstoppable force against which the gates of hell cannot prevail.
